Roaring (laryngeal hemiplegia) is a condition in horses that greatly reduces their airflow during exercise. Affected horses make a “roar” sound under work. Damage or breakdown of the laryngeal nerve causes roaring. The term laryngeal hemiplegia means paralysis of half of the larynx. WebApr 10, 2024 · Noisy breathing includes abnormal breathing sounds, such as whistling, roaring, and blowing. The most common causes of whistling and roaring are vocal cord problems or displacement of the soft palate. A blowing sound while the horse is at rest is often caused by a growth or partial blockage in the nasopharynx, larynx, or windpipe. It causes a decrease in airflow to the lungs and can cause exercise intolerance. Horses with the disease are called “roarers” because they … synchrony bank furniture financingWebWhat are the symptoms of Roaring in horses? Symptoms of roaring commonly occur between the ages of three and seven years. Symptoms can include: Resistance to exercise. Whistling during activity or canter. Roaring or wheezing sound made during physical activity. Difficulty breathing after physical activity.
